Why so few posts on MNJ this month? Earlier this month I ran my first-ever marathon. My goal - simply complete the run, preferably in less than four hours. And so, when I ran the Portland Marathon in 3 hours and 40 minutes, I was more than thrilled. How does this connect to MNJ? Well, it is amazing how much time it takes to train to run a marathon. Now I am trying to turn around and run the Seattle Marathon at the end of November, with eight weeks of turnaround from one marathon to the next. Needless to say, it's been a busy time, and thankfully I am in the best shape of my life! MNJ should be reviving a bit in the coming months. For the small number of you still reading, thank you.
